The measure of an angle is 135 degrees. What is the measure of its supplementary angle ?

Remember that if two angles are supplementary, then the sum of their measures is 180°. So if the measure of an angle is 135 degrees. What is the measure of its supplement?

If the measure of an angle is 135°,

then the measure of its supplement is 45°.

We can find the measure of its supplement by taking 180 minus the measure of the original angle which in this case is 180 - 135 or 45°.
